Key Things You Should Know
- Coffee is a mood booster. Studies show that a great cup can improve focus, reduce stress, and even elevate your mood.
- Local shops matter. Supporting independent cafes builds community and supports small businesses.
- Baristas are artists. The skill behind each pour matters more than ever.
- It’s about ritual. Morning coffee routines offer structure and comfort in chaotic times.
- Social proof drives demand. Reviews, photos, and recommendations shape what we choose to try next.

Common Questions People Are Asking
What makes a coffee shop “the best”?
It’s not just about beans. It’s about consistency, creativity, and the overall vibe. A great barista, a clean space, and a unique menu all count.
Why do people post about their coffee so much?
Because coffee is shareable. It’s Instagrammable, TikTok-worthy, and conversation-starting. Posting about it is a way to connect and belong.
Can I find great coffee at home?
Absolutely—but it’s different. There’s magic in the ritual of going out, but home brewing has its own charm.
Is specialty coffee worth the price?
For many, yes. It’s about quality, sustainability, and supporting ethical practices.
